Mid-Year Money Checkup: Is Your Budget on Track for 2025?
The year is already halfway over—can you believe it? July is the perfect time to take a breather and look at how your finances are shaping up. Maybe you set some savings goals back in January, planned to reduce debt, or just wanted to feel more confident about your money. No matter where you started, now’s the time to check in, adjust, and make the most of the rest of the year.
Step 1: Review Your Spending
Start by looking at your transaction history. Our mobile banking app categorizes your spending for you—look for patterns that may be off track. Are you dining out more than planned? Has that streaming subscription you forgot about quietly kept renewing? A quick audit can help you find small areas to cut back and redirect that money toward your goals.
Step 2: Revisit Your Financial Goals
If you set goals in January, pull them back out. Have you been able to stick with them? If not, it’s okay. Mid-year is a great time to adjust your expectations and make new, realistic goals that fit your current circumstances. It’s better to shift than to give up. As they say, the enemy of good is perfection.
Step 3: Automate Where You Can
One of the easiest ways to stay on track is to take the decision-making out of your hands. Consider setting up automatic transfers from your checking to a savings account on payday. Even $10 a week can make a difference over time. Ask us how to create sub-savings or club accounts for different goals—like holidays, emergencies, or that next big trip.

Step 5: Celebrate Small Wins
Don’t forget to acknowledge the progress you’ve made. Maybe you paid down a credit card, built a small emergency fund, or stayed within your grocery budget. Those wins matter! Financial wellness is a journey, not a sprint.
